Kind Red Eyes could belong to a [[Heroic Albino]], but just as often they belong to a [[Friendly Neighborhood Vampire]], or may even be a literally ''[[Incredibly Lame Pun|Red]]'' [[Red Herring|Herring]]. Sometimes they're just pretty, or colorful, and don't have any relevance to the story.
 
A subtrope of [[Technicolor Eyes]]. Contrast [[Red Eyes, Take Warning]], with which it can ''occasionally'' overlap (especially if a character is a [[Tsundere]] or [[Badass]]). In short, the character's eyes may be red, but their eye color's lack of villainous connotation is played absolutely straight. If the character is a [[Red Headed Heroine]], expect [[Curtains Match the Window]].
